2015-10-14 9 views
2

Я разработал приложение в Xcode 6.2, и теперь я запускаю это приложение в Xcode 7.0.1, и это дает мне этот тип вывода.Черный экран с iOS 9

Как сделать приложение, которое совместимо на все устройства, включая iPhone 6S и iPhone 6S Plus с прошивкой 9.

Как решить эту проблему?

enter image description here

+0

Просто добавьте launchscreens в вашем проекте. Http: // StackOverflow.com/questions/32945903/launch-screen-storyboard-not-work-correct-xcode-7/32945986 # 32945986 Надеюсь, это поможет вам. –

+0

только что добавил экран обеда для iphone 6s и iphone 6splus –

+0

Я не хочу ничего делать с экрана запуска. Это происходит со всеми экранами моих проектов. –

ответ

1

Вы разработали свой проект в Xcode 6.2, поэтому в вашем проекте нет такого файла LaunchScreen.Storyboard.

Targets -> Общие -> Launch File Screen -> Выбери -> Main.Storyboard

Теперь запустите проект.

chanange

3

В Xcode 7 произошли изменения в экране запуска, так что вам нужно обновить в стартовой screen.storyboard. В противном случае измените цель развертывания.

+0

Можете ли вы подробно рассказать об этом? –

+0

проверить раскадровку, работаете ли вы с макетом авто? –

+0

есть. .. Я работаю с автозапуском, и я изменил цель развертывания до 9.0, но все еще не работает –

1

У меня была такая же проблема и была решена путем добавления экрана запуска. Если у вас уже есть экран запуска, см. this ответ.

Если вы уже не имеют экран запуска, я считаю, Apple, рекомендует, чтобы вы должны иметь один и вот Apple's шаг за шагом инструкции о том, как добавить один:

Добавление ИОС App Icon Set или Launch Image Set

Организуйте различные разрешения ваших значков приложений и запускайте изображения с помощью наборов изображений.

Выберите каталог активов.

Выберите «Редактор»> «Добавить активы»> Значки приложений & Запуск изображений> Новый значок приложения для iOS.

enter image description here

Пустой набор иконок приложение создано, с изображением скважины для каждого представления изображения в наборе.

Перетащите значок приложения из Finder в соответствующее изображение в установленном средстве просмотра. enter image description here

В качестве альтернативы вы можете добавить иконки приложений, выбрав каталог активов, а затем выбрав «Редактор»> «Добавить активы»> «Импорт».

Чтобы добавить набор изображений для запуска, выберите «Редактор»> «Добавить активы»> «Значки приложений» & Запустите «Изображения»> «Запустить изображение» и выполните действия, описанные выше, заменив изображения запуска для значков приложений. Вместо набора изображений запуска, если ваше приложение нацелено хотя бы на iOS 8, вы можете использовать один файл экрана запуска. Это xib-файл, который может адаптироваться к любому размеру экрана или ориентации. Для получения дополнительной информации см. Creating a Launch Screen File.

Смежные вопросы